I too boat in salt water, so I wash inside and out after every outing. Even if there is a storm coming (after boating), I'll wash with boat soap and rinse, but I won't dry it.

Wipe it down and Hot Sauce it every time as soon as it comes out of the water. I wash it every now and then as needed, but it really doesn't need it to often. I've also gotten into the habit or wiping it down while I'm floating in a cove drinking a few cold ones. I just use a microfiber cloth and lake water to get some of the water spots off. I think it makes wiping it down at the end easier.
